SABIC signs MoU with six suppliers to form global business alliances

29/11/2018 Argaam

Saudi Basic Industries Corp (SABIC) signed memorandums of understanding (MoUs) with six multinational suppliers, the chemical producer said in a statement on Thursday.

The suppliers include German conglomerate Siemens, Swiss technology firm ABB, US-Japanese manufacturer Elliott Group, two Japan-based engineering companies Yokogawa and Mitsubishi, and US manufacturer Emerson.

The MoUs set out the framework of cooperation between the parties to enable SABIC to seek joint opportunities and achieve top quartile performance in manufacturing, the statement said.

The strategic purpose of these alliances is to support Saudi Vision 2030 by stimulating national economy and local content, achieve industry-leading performance, leverage technology innovation, enhance knowledge sharing and identification of lucrative opportunities with market-leading organizations, it further added.

“At SABIC, we believe in creating smart opportunities and meaningful relationships with companies who can help drive positive sustainable strategic change within our business and the wider community. Our focus is on connecting and collaborating with organizations to influence the megatrends that are transforming our world,” Yousef Al-Benyan, SABIC vice chairman and CEO, said.
